Growing pains for Wikipedia: Apparently there were a couple of scandals over at Wikipedia last week involcing Adam Curry and a former Kennedy staff member. Accordingly, there’s a big, philosophical change in the works over there.
Thus, to avoid future problems, Wales plans to bar anonymous users from creating new articles; only registered members will be able to do so. That change will go into effect Monday, he said, adding that anonymous users will still be able to edit existing entries.
